The what-if stories that you can tell from the 2018 NBA Draft are starting to become hilarious. Mikal Bridges was eventually taken with the 10th pick by his hometown 76ers that year but was traded to the Suns for Zhaire Smith and a future first rounder. Safe to say that’s one the 76ers would like to have back. However, when asked about where Bridges wanted to go, his answer might surprise you.

“I thought I was going to go to New York at 9,” Bridges said. “I was excited though because I wanted to go to the Knicks, I wanted to be in New York, I’m like that’s lit – like, kind of close to home, but a little further out – and I love MSG, all my best games in college were there.”

Imagine if the Knicks drafted Bridges? Does anyone remember who they ended up with instead?
Ahh, yes, the poo poo platter of Kevin Knox. What a time to be alive. Knox, 23, is currently a free agent after the Knicks gave up on the former Kentucky product after three and a half years. Worst of all, the Knicks are starting to collect all the Nova guys with Jalen Brunson, Josh Hart, and Donte DiVincenzo. If Bridges was on the team, that would be some serious Nova connection and they may have put up a better fight in the playoffs.
To make matters worse, now Bridges plays for the crosstown rival Nets!
Bridges, 26, averaged 26.1 points, 4.5 rebounds, and 2.7 assists during his 27 games in Brooklyn this past season after the Kevin Durant trade.
